Resumo: The crisis that affects the electric field is one of the most discussed topics nowadays in Brazil. Such crisis culminates on the high prices that consumers have to pay, and that is the panorama from which the debate on the necessity of new policies concerning the electrical generation in the country arises, considering that the potential of hydroelectric sources, widely exploited in the country, is close to be saturated. In the same way has shown a great deal of fragilities such as the incapacity to produce electric energy during long drought periods, being susceptible to seasonality effects. Thus, renewable energies, e.g. solar photovoltaic and Eolic, represent excellent options to fulfill part of the demand for electricity, mainly for its sustainable aspect and for the expressive potential of these sources within national territory. This work aims to develop the study of the complementarity among solar photovoltaic and Eolic sources in the energy supply of Parana, that is, to bring up the potential of how much these sources would be able to generate electric energy, based on the climatic and geographic conditions of the State, as well as to demonstrate, in a comparative way, through scenario analysis, the impacts that these renewable sources could bring in the Parana energy supply. To carry out this work, there was the necessity of a bibliographic review on the concepts of solar photovoltaic and Eolic energy, as well as the research of their potential and of the energy supply of Parana. From this research, it was possible to estimate how much energy each source – solar photovoltaic and Eolic, would be able to produce. Results were compared to the Parana energy supply, showing the relation of generation and consumption, and clearly evidencing the contribution of each source. Considering the results of this study, it became clear that the generation of solar photovoltaic and Eolic energy is an excellent technical option, capable of solving the problems of current demand for electric energy of the State and yet contribute with the energy supply of other Brazilian states.
